If giant teams and different social conditions make you nervous, this text is for you. Social anxiousness might be debilitating, however you don’t must endure from it indefinitely. Managing social anxiousness is feasible, supplied you recognize one of the best methods to take action.

In the US, social anxiousness shouldn’t be a uncommon wrestle. In keeping with the Nationwide Institute of Psychological Well being, about 7.1% of U.S. adults skilled social anxiousness dysfunction up to now 12 months, with the next prevalence in females (8.0%) in comparison with males (6.1%). Current years have seen components just like the pandemic and an elevated reliance on social media for social interactions exacerbating this concern. The pandemic has decreased our face-to-face interactions, creating challenges in social consolation, whereas social media, although connecting us digitally, typically lacks the depth of real-life interactions, resulting in a way of disconnection.

What Is Social Anxiousness Dysfunction (SAD)?

SAD, or social phobia, goes past typical shyness. It’s a critical psychological well being situation characterised by an intense concern of being judged or noticed in social conditions. This concern considerably impacts day by day actions, work, and college life. Whereas it’s regular to really feel nervous sometimes, SAD is about these emotions being so overwhelming that they result in avoidance of social interactions.

10 Suggestions For Managing Social Anxiousness

1. Perceive Your Anxiousness

Gaining perception into what triggers your social anxiousness is an important step. It may very well be talking in public, interacting in giant teams, or beginning conversations. By pinpointing these triggers, you possibly can work on particular methods to handle them. For instance, if public talking is a set off, becoming a member of a talking membership may very well be useful.

Understanding your anxiousness additionally entails acknowledging the way it manifests in your physique – like sweating, trembling, or feeling in need of breath. Consciousness of those responses is step one in studying how one can management them.

2. Be taught To Observe Deep Respiratory

Deep respiratory is greater than only a rest approach – it’s a software to fight the physiological signs of hysteria. Anxiousness may cause a ‘battle or flight’ response within the physique, and deep respiratory helps to counteract this response by activating the parasympathetic nervous system. This helps to scale back coronary heart charge and decrease blood stress, creating a sense of calm.

Methods such because the 4-7-8 respiratory methodology might be notably efficient: breathe in for 4 seconds, maintain for 7 seconds, and exhale for 8 seconds.

3. Put together for Social Conditions

Preparation can considerably scale back the uncertainty and discomfort related to social interactions. This would possibly contain rehearsing conversations, planning subjects to debate, or considering of inquiries to ask others prematurely. The intention is to scale back the anxiousness of being placed on the spot, making interactions really feel extra manageable and fewer intimidating.

This preparation not solely helps with preliminary engagement but additionally builds confidence over time, as repeated observe makes these interactions really feel extra pure.

4. Problem Adverse Ideas

Anxiousness typically brings a flood of damaging ideas that may make social conditions appear extra daunting than they’re. Difficult these ideas entails analyzing them critically and questioning their accuracy. As an illustration, change ideas like “I’ll say one thing silly” with “Everybody makes errors, and that’s okay.”

This cognitive restructuring can scale back the ability of damaging ideas over time, making social interactions much less intimidating.

5. Give attention to Others, Not Your self

Shifting the main target from your self to others in social conditions can scale back self-consciousness. By actively listening and interesting in what others are saying, you’re much less prone to be preoccupied with your personal anxious ideas.

This not solely lets you handle anxiousness but additionally improves your social abilities. It encourages a real reference to others, making social interactions extra rewarding and fewer anxious.

6. Begin with Small Steps

Approaching social anxiousness with a gradual, step-by-step methodology might be very efficient. Begin with conditions which might be barely out of your consolation zone however not overwhelming. As you acquire confidence in these eventualities, progressively expose your self to more difficult conditions.

This method helps to construct confidence and resilience, making every new step really feel extra achievable.

7. Observe Mindfulness

Mindfulness entails staying current and totally partaking within the right here and now. This observe helps in managing social anxiousness by permitting you to look at your anxious ideas and emotions with out getting caught up in them. Mindfulness might be cultivated by actions like meditation, yoga, or just by focusing intently in your present exercise.

Common mindfulness observe has been proven to scale back signs of hysteria and enhance general psychological well-being.

8. Restrict Avoidance Behaviors

Avoiding conditions that set off anxiousness would possibly look like a aid, however it will probably reinforce fears in the long term. By progressively going through these conditions, you possibly can show to your self which you could deal with them, and they aren’t as threatening as they appear.

This doesn’t imply throwing your self into overwhelming conditions however fairly taking manageable steps to confront your fears. Over time, this publicity can considerably scale back the ability of those fears.

9. Know When To Search Skilled Assist

Skilled assist might be invaluable in managing social anxiousness. Therapists can present personalised methods primarily based on cognitive-behavioral remedy (CBT) or different approaches. They provide a secure house to discover your anxiousness, perceive its roots, and develop efficient coping mechanisms. For these whose day by day life is considerably impacted by social anxiousness, skilled steerage is usually a essential element of their administration technique.

Prioritize Self-Care

Taking good care of your bodily and emotional well-being can have a profound impression in your capability to handle social anxiousness. Common train, as an illustration, can launch endorphins which enhance temper and scale back stress. A balanced weight loss program, satisfactory sleep, and interesting in hobbies or actions you get pleasure from also can bolster your general psychological well being.

Whenever you really feel good bodily, you’re extra prone to really feel assured and fewer anxious in social conditions.
